mortality/aging
|
• only 10% survive until 6 weeks of age
|
|
• 50% die within a few hours of birth
|
|
• 90% are dead within 4 weeks
|
cellular
|
• in vitro assays show fibroblast proliferative response is twofold less than normal
|
|
• in vitro assays show splenocyte proliferative response is twofold less than normal
|
growth/size/body
|
• a few days after birth pups weigh one fourth of littermate control weight
|
hematopoietic system
|
• in vitro assays show splenocyte proliferative response is twofold less than normal
|
|
• failure of T cell maturation; pro-T cell numbers are as expected but normal numbers of mature T cells are not found
|
immune system
|
• in vitro assays show splenocyte proliferative response is twofold less than normal
|
|
• failure of T cell maturation; pro-T cell numbers are as expected but normal numbers of mature T cells are not found
|
reproductive system
|
• male to female sex-reversal
|
skeleton
|
• retinoic acid exacerbates skeletal malformations compared to wild-type implicating this allele in regulation of retinoic acid during development
|
|
• incomplete scapular formation on one or both sides results in split ossification center
|
|
• presence of five rather than six sternebrae
|
|
• mice have six rather than seven vertebrosternal ribs
|
|
• fusion of ossification centers produces exoccipital/atlas malformations
|
|
• the basioccipital bone fuses to the first cervical vertebra
|
|
• homeotic transformations are seen over the entire axis
